Aruba - Import of Zinc Powders and Flakes

In 2017, the country was number 83 among other countries in Import of Zinc Powders and Flakes at $3,241.34. Aruba is overtaken by Ivory Coast, which was number 82 with $3,293.28 and is followed by Bosnia and Herzegovina with $3,094.75. United States lead the ranking with $54,085,168.47 in 2019, that is a decrease of 3.3% compared to 2018. China, Singapore and South Korea resp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mongolia witnessed the best average annual growth at +171.5% per year, while Mexico recorded the worst performance at -70.3% per year.
